TSEC Academic Solutions partnered with Seton Hall’s Donor Relations team to architect an immersive celebration that transcended the traditional campaign launch. Rather than simply announcing a goal, we crafted a theatrical experience grounded in storytelling that connected attendees to the heart of Seton Hall’s mission.

We began by advocating for a venue that truly embodied the campaign’s spirit, shifting the launch from the Basketball Performance Center to the newly renovated, student-centric Dougherty University Center, ensuring the event space reflected the “For All, Forever” ethos. 

The event opened with a sun-dappled reception in the vibrant Commons, where minimal branding allowed guests to settle into community while subtly bridging Seton Hall’s historic and modern spaces. As guests transitioned into the theatrical, TED Talk–style program, the environment transformed: three LED screens created visual continuity as programming moved seamlessly from one stage to the next, featuring nine speakers and seven original films produced by TSEC. These films highlighted authentic stories from students, faculty, staff, and donors, building toward a powerful emotional crescendo marked by a live student performance of “For Good” from Wicked —a powerful reminder of how donor support changes lives.

The campaign reveal delivered a signature moment: animated graphics, digital confetti, and custom effects punctuated the announcement of the $225 million goal. The post-reception then unveiled the full campaign brand across every touchpoint: glowing table boxes, dramatic blue and white gobos, column wraps featuring institutional values, and more — extending the emotional momentum and completing a cohesive visual narrative designed to inspire pride, generosity and long-term engagement.

TSEC managed every detail: event strategy, creative development, technical production, scriptwriting, volunteer training, risk management, filming and editing custom video content and animated campaign logo.
